Transaction 3e23cca00612f3c29cabf2dbaed45fc929376e96bf39b41266b0f47aa27fe83e

6 Input
2 Outputs
  • 3e23cca00612f3c29cabf2dbaed45fc929376e96bf39b41266b0f47aa27fe83e:0
  • value  100000000
    address  3QxwkWrm22zPHYcH57aKGgrv4eN5g8kZMU
  • 3e23cca00612f3c29cabf2dbaed45fc929376e96bf39b41266b0f47aa27fe83e:1
  • value  161315498
    address  32DsxHaukorVGDBZPWjppKoaKZUnEGfCx1